Dalhousie University is a public research university in Nova Scotia, Canada, with three campuses in Halifax, a fourth in Bible Hill, and medical teaching facilities in Saint John, New Brunswick. Dalhousie has existed for more than 200 years and is one of the oldest and leading universities.

Dalhousie University, one of the Canada’s universities, is home to more than 20,000 students, and they receive tons of applications from international students every year.

The university has a wide range of degree programs, with over 13 faculties offering different programs. Dalhousie University has focused on providing world-class education. It has the best research and outstanding scholarship programs, and the university has provided an excellent and unique environment for its students. Some popular Dalhousie University subjects include computer science, medicine, mechanical engineering, nursing, business administration, Agriculture, arts and social sciences, architecture and planning, dentistry, health, law, management, Open learning & career development.

Dalhousie University has a rich background; they have produced more Canadian prime ministers and some noble prize winners over the years. The university is ranked among the top universities in North America and the world because of its rich background; Dalhousie university is a go-to institution for international students looking for scholarships.

Application Fees

The application fee for undergraduate studies is $70, and $115 for graduate studies.

What GPA do you need for Dalhousie University & Acceptance Rate?

Admission to Dalhousie University is a bit competitive, but if you meet up their admission requirements, you stand a chance to get in and study your choice of study. A good CGPA and other necessary admission documents are required for admission processing. The acceptance rate of Dalhousie University is about 60%.

1.     Entrance Awards/Scholarship

Dalhousie University awards millions in scholarships and bursaries to support students. if you are applying to Dalhousie university as an undergraduate, and you will need to come to the General entrance award application online. This entrance award for undergraduates is based on sound academic records, leadership, extracurricular activities, and many more. As a result, the entrance awards/scholarship do not award values based on grades alone.

ELIGIBILITY

•       Both domestic and international students are eligible to apply.

Millions of dollars in scholarships, awards, bursaries, and prizes are distributed through Registrar’sar’s Office to promising Dalhousie students. Scholarships are money awarded for academic merit. For some scholarships, assessment is also based on other criteria such as community involvement, leadership, and financial need.

Some awards are offered based on academics and other achievements, some are based on financial need, and others are hybrid awards and consider students’ grades, involvement outside of the classroom, and financial need. As a result, we do not list award values based on grades alone.

2.     The Presidents Awards

This scholarship is available for graduate students, Canadian and international students; the scholarship is open to both entrance and current students. Presidents’ awards cover tuition fees, excluding incidental fees.

3.     Vanier Canada Graduate Scholarship

The Vanier Canada Graduate scholarship program is one of the popular scholarship awards. This scholarship is open for an applicant applying or a current Doctoral student; it is also available to Canadian or international students. This scholarship program is designed to support domestic and international students who want to pursue doctoral degrees at Canadian universities.

The Vanier Canada graduate scholarship is valued at $50,000 for up to three years. The Vanier Canada graduate scholarship always opens in mid-June each year. 

4.     WEAREALLCS Women in Technology Entrance Scholarship

Weareallcs women entrance scholarship is mainly for women who choose technology as a career path. The scholarship covers tuition fees and supports the next generation of females in tech. If you are eligible for this scholarship opportunity for women in tech, it comes with many options to teach and learn more about technology, you will be guided by some notable female tech influencers and internship opportunities. The scholarship is Valued at Up to $10,000. 

How to apply

You can apply through the online form, and you must first be accepted into a program.

Applications are open until March 1st, 2022

5.     Nova Scotia Graduate Scholarships – Doctoral (African)

Nova Scotia is one of the popular scholarship programs among others, and it is well recognized by most universities in Canada and outside Canada. This program provides over $3 million per year funding research graduates at Dalhousie University.

The Nova Scotia scholarship is valued at $15,000/year, awarded annually for four years, while Master’ser’s level award is valued at $10,000/year for two years. The scholarship is open for only incoming doctoral students at Dalhousie University. It is available to Canadian and international students.

6.     Indigenous Graduate Scholarship

There is a provision for Canadian citizens who want to pursue their graduate studies (Masters or Doctoral) at Dalhousie University. The scholarship is open for new and current students, and it is renewable. The scholarship is valued at $15,000 per year.
